The invention discloses a non-trigger combination fuse anti-recrudescence fire extinguishing bullet, and relates to the technical field of fire extinguishing bullet designs. The non-trigger combination fuse anti-recrudescence fire extinguishing bullet comprises a fuse and a bullet body; the fuse is fixedly connected with the upper end of the bullet body and comprises a millimeter wave detection antenna, a PIR (Passive Infrared Detector), a signal detecting PCB (Printed Circuit Board), a signal processing PCB (Printed Circuit Board) and a fuse shell; the fuse shell is fixedly connected with thebullet shell of the bullet body; the millimeter wave detection antenna, the PIR, the signal detecting PCB and the signal processing PCB are arranged in the cavity of the fuse shell in sequence from top to bottom; both the millimeter wave detection antenna and the PIR are connected with the signal detecting PCB; the signal detecting PCB is connected with the signal processing PCB; and the signal processing PCB is connected with a detonation guiding tube in the bullet pipe. The non-trigger combination fuse anti-recrudescence fire extinguishing bullet has the advantages that the overall weight of the fire extinguishing bullet is reduced, and the flight stability of the bullet is improved; the non-trigger combination fuse anti-recrudescence fire extinguishing bullet has a solid and firm structure, high temperature resistance and strong pressure resistance, and is suitable for a variety of weathers; and the detonation debris is fragile and cannot cause damage to ground personnel.

technical field [0001] The invention relates to the technical field of fire extinguishing bomb design, in particular to a non-trigger composite fuze anti-resurgence fire extinguishing bomb. Background technique [0002] Fires in large oil tanks, gas tanks, chemical liquid tanks, tall buildings and forests have become an important threat to people's livelihood and environmental safety. It has become an urgent problem to be able to take effective measures to extinguish the fire source in the early stage of the fire spread, even before the explosion. If it cannot be effectively controlled in the early stage, when it develops into a violent stage, even if there are sufficient and sophisticated fire-fighting equipment, It is also difficult to control and extinguish, which has brought huge losses to the country, life and property.
